Our Thematic Areas

Education.

This entails advocacy for child education in schools, mentorship and value based education to ensure improvement in academic performance at all levels of education. All children should enjoy the right to education by enabling a conducive learning environment including good systems and infrastructure in schools in Kwale County and the country at large.

Climate Resilience.

The aim is to enhance climate change mitigation, community participation, responsible and sustainable use of natural resources. The organization has had an opportunity to rally up stakeholders dealing with environment especially solid waste management and advocating for elimination of unnecessary plastics. Kwale Focus has been recognized by International Coastal Clean Up (ICC) as the best group in zone 1 in 2022.

Health.

This encompasses Health generally as a right in Kenya including sexual Reproductive Health Rights (SRHR), Drugs and substance abuse, mental health, and sanitation amongst others. Through the “Dada Wa Nguvu Initiative” we aim at strengthening the influence of young women and girls whose sexual and reproductive health rights are neglected the most. We seek to ensure that health facilities are well equipped and the community enjoys quality health care services.

Peace and Security.

The organization has implemented programs to ensure that there is peaceful coexistence among members of the community. The main aim is to enable the community to embrace diversity, inclusion and build resilience from all forms of violence. Through the “komesha vipanga chafu iwe safi” initiative, that targets juvenile gangs, the organization has reached out to vulnerable youth and parents whose children are at risk of joining criminal gangs.
